Playing audio directly from a source connected to the
soundbar
Some TVs don't deliver audio from connected sources to the soundbar. Other TVs
reduce the quality of surround sound audio from connected sources before delivering it
to the soundbar.
This can cause you to hear no sound or poor sound quality from a source connected to
your TV.
To resolve these problems, you can connect the source to the soundbar's HDMI IN
connector and select the appropriate settings in the SoundTouch® app to play surround
sound audio directly from the source.
1. Connect a source to the soundbar (see "Connecting a source to the soundbar" on
page 41).
2. Select the appropriate system settings in the SoundTouch® app to play surround
sound audio directly from the source. For more information, visit
global.Bose.com/Support/ST300
